What Are Some Winter Maintenance Tips for My HVAC System?

Winter is a great time to give your HVAC system the attention it needs to run efficiently and reliably, especially in California, where fluctuating temps can make your system switch between heating and cooling unexpectedly. At Full Blown Heating & Air Conditioning, we recommend a few key maintenance steps every winter to help prevent mid-season breakdowns and improve energy performance.

Here are our top winter HVAC maintenance tips:

  • Schedule a Professional Tune-Up: An annual inspection ensures your heating components are working safely and efficiently.
  • Change or Clean the Air Filter: A clogged filter reduces airflow and forces your system to work harder.
  • Seal Leaks Around Windows and Doors: Prevent heat loss by adding weatherstripping or caulking to eliminate drafts.
  • Inspect and Clean Vents and Registers: Make sure air can flow freely by clearing dust, debris, or furniture blocking any vents.
  • Check Your Thermostat Settings: Set your thermostat to a comfortable but efficient temperature and consider upgrading to a programmable model for better control.
  • Clear the Outdoor Unit: If you have a heat pump, make sure the exterior unit is free from leaves, dirt, and other debris that can restrict airflow.
  • Test Your Carbon Monoxide Detectors: If you have a gas furnace, checking these is essential for safety.
  • Keep Ceiling Fans Rotating Clockwise: This pushes warm air down from the ceiling to keep your rooms more comfortable.
